THE Yorkshire Bowling Association is celebrating a double success after securing two titles at the Northern Counties championships in Manchester.

Paul Humphreys from York RI Amateurs won the two wood singles title after beating Cumbria's Ricky Gallagher in the final.

Gallagher, who won the over 55s pairs national title earlier this season, set off well and held a 4-2 lead after five ends but Humphreys grew into the game and, with a run of 8 consecutive winning ends, stretched away to a 15-6 victory to land his first Northern Counties title.

Scott Walton, from Nafferton, lifted the under 25 singles title for Yorkshire with an excellent victory over local favourite Jack Lockhart (Lancashire) in the semifinal and 10-0 victory over Cumbria's Callum Hodgson in the final.

There was also a chance of a third title for Yorkshire BA but Ben Render, Dominic Kelly and Nigel Brignall (Nafferton) fell just short in the triples final against a strong Lancashire side skippered by current England international Chris Gale.
